游戏截图
游戏介绍
C++(C Plus Plus)是一种广泛使用的计算机编程语言,由Bjarne Stroustrup于1983年开始开发。它是C语言的扩展,增加了面向对象编程、泛型编程和函数重载等特性。C++被广泛应用于系统/应用软件、游戏开发、嵌入式系统、高性能计算等多个领域。
【cpp简介】
C++本质上不是一款“软件”,而是一种编程语言。它需要通过编译器将源代码转换为可执行文件。常用的C++编译器包括GCC(GNU Compiler Collection)、Clang、MSVC(Microsoft Visual C++)等。开发者使用C++语言编写源代码,然后通过编译器进行编译,生成可在特定平台上运行的可执行文件。
【cpp功能】
1. 面向对象编程:C++支持类、对象、继承、多态等面向对象编程概念,使得代码更加模块化、可重用和易于维护。
2. 泛型编程:通过模板机制,C++允许编写与类型无关的代码,提高了代码的复用性和灵活性。
3. 高性能:C++能够直接操作内存,提供接近底层的控制能力,因此常用于需要高性能的应用场景。
4. 跨平台兼容性:通过编写可移植的代码和使用跨平台库,C++程序可以在不同的操作系统上运行。
【cpp内容】
1. 语法结构:包括变量声明、数据类型、运算符、控制流语句(如if语句、循环语句)等。
2. 标准库:C++标准库提供了丰富的功能和数据结构,如字符串处理、输入输出、容器(如vector、map)、算法等。
3. 面向对象特性:类、对象、构造函数、析构函数、继承、多态、封装等。
4. 模板和泛型编程:模板类、模板函数、函数对象等。
【cpp玩法】
1. 编写代码:使用文本编辑器或集成开发环境(IDE)编写C++源代码。
2. 编译代码:使用C++编译器将源代码编译成可执行文件。
3. 调试程序:使用调试器查找并修复程序中的错误。
4. 优化性能:通过代码优化和算法改进,提高程序的运行效率。
【cpp点评】
C++作为一种功能强大、灵活多变的编程语言,在软件开发领域具有广泛的应用。它的面向对象特性和泛型编程能力使得开发者能够编写出高效、可维护的代码。同时,C++的跨平台兼容性也使得它成为许多大型软件和系统的首选编程语言。然而,C++的复杂性也带来了一定的学习曲线,需要开发者具备扎实的编程基础和不断的学习实践。
猜你喜欢
实用工具APP推荐合集,让你的生活工作得心应手!这份精心准备的合集,囊括了多款能够为你省时省力、减负减压的实用软件。无论是日常琐事处理,还是工作效率提升,这些APP都能成为你得力的助手。它们如贴心的生活小秘书,让你在忙碌中找到便捷,在琐碎中寻得轻松。快来挑选几款心仪的实用工具,让美好生活从此触手可及,享受更加流畅便捷的日常吧!